1/17/13: Shari's Berries for Your Sweetheart and Family

Valentine's Day is coming up soon and it is time to start thinking about gifts for your sweethearts, and kids.  My favorite gift that my husband gets me every Valentine's Day is chocolate covered strawberries.  Shari's Berries delivers awesome combinations of this dipped treat.
 I decided to order the 4 Dipped Cookies and a Dozen Valentine's Strawberries which comes with 1 Oatmeal Raisin dipped cookie, 1 Macadamia Nut dipped cookie, 2 Chocolate Chip dipped cookies, 4 Strawberries dipped in milk chocolate with red and white swizzles, 4 Strawberries dipped in dark chocolate with heart sprinkles and 4 Strawberries dipped in white chocolate with heart sprinkles.
The website was super easy to use and I was amazed at the variety of chocolate dipped products they had.  Don't be fooled by their company name, they have so much more than just strawberries.  There are chocolate dipped pretzels, potato chips, apples, cookies, cherries, marshmallows, and more.  There is Cakes, Cupcakes, Cake Pops, Cookies, Cheesecake, and even gift baskets.  You also select your delivery day when you order so that you know when they are coming.  They will want you to be there to receive them up when they arrive.  I was very impressed at how well they were packaged.  
They include an ice pack on top and lots of padding to protect them during the shipping process.  Ours arrived in perfect condition.
I love that we could all share them.  My husband loves white chocolate and the kids like milk chocolate so there was something for everyone.

2/9/11: Slacker Mom or Burnt Out?

Lauren had her Valentine's Day party at daycare today and it exposed something about me which gave both me and my daycare provider a laugh given the former Gilda. The day has come that I was the slacker Mom of the group. Lauren came home with her bag of loot from the party receiving books/candy/cards/goodies from all the kids, and what had I sent? A simple Princess Valentine with a glitter sticker. But am I the slacker? It could be viewed that way, but instead I think I have gotten a little burnt out. There are so many parties and things going on. Evan has a party at school, Lauren has a party at school and at daycare. I was just happy to get the kids to write out that many Valentine's. Between all the kids at school, daycare, and friends there were so many. I do remember in the past us making cute little heart pins for everyone at daycare. But, that was when I just had the kids at daycare to give to.

Note that I am the one that has volunteered for every party at preschool over the last 3 years, and goes crazy planning birthday parties. I always ensure there is a theme with matching music, cake, handmade candy, decorations and well thought out crafts/favors. I made personalized CDs the last two years for Lauren's birthday and last year made my most challenging cake.
And even made two cakes for Evan's birthday and cupcakes for the party and for the fire fighters.
And one year took hours to make this invitation with Evan's face.
I went as far as to have toilet paper with paw prints on it for Evan's 1st birthday with a Blue's Clues theme. I make sure to do crafts for every holiday, scrapbook for both kids, and blog about them.

I continue to stay involved now by being part of Evan's kindergarten parent teacher association. I volunteered at the Holiday Fair, designed the buttons, and now got signed up to be the coordinator for the Art Fair.

This is a lovely flashback picture of the kid's first Valentine's day together.
Luckily this morning as I lay in bed I remembered it was the Valentine's party today and made sure to switch out the all brown outfit with a red dress. Wow the embarrassment if I forgot to put an appropriate red outfit on her too. (Note again I am the one that makes sure the kids have outfits to match every thing we go to - Zoo they wear animal clothes, Disney obviously character clothes, etc). It gives me a laugh that I am maybe relaxing my expectations of myself and don't have to do it all. I have been known as an Activity Mom, but a slacker, I think not. I guess we are all entitled to have an off day.
Oh how the mighty have fallen. :-)
